nymkappa
e941787cd7
Disable difficulty adjustment table for now until loadMore is implemented
2022-02-24 20:21:12 +09:00
wiz
9556dd41c1
Merge branch 'master' into feature/mempool-show-only-fees
2022-02-23 02:19:14 +00:00
nymkappa
42bf77eccf
Add blocks.extras.totalFees and show it in blockchain blocks component
2022-02-22 23:57:54 +09:00
nymkappa
22874f6c91
Don't assume two difficulty with the same value is impossible
2022-02-22 22:53:47 +09:00
nymkappa
4c93df6dc9
Merge hashrate and difficulty into one chart
2022-02-22 20:16:18 +09:00
nymkappa
e573f03b9e
Update database migration log levels
2022-02-21 23:57:44 +09:00
nymkappa
150b137f0c
Hashrates indexing waits for blocks indexing - Batch hashrates I/O ops
2022-02-21 17:34:07 +09:00
nymkappa
9de3c14b3d
Reduce log spam during hashrate indexing
2022-02-21 16:54:43 +09:00
nymkappa
c770d15dad
Add --reindex
command line parameter to force full re-indexing
2022-02-21 16:38:18 +09:00
nymkappa
6927ea09e7
Improve hashrate indexing logs
2022-02-21 14:49:00 +09:00
nymkappa
ad51a0101c
Index new hashrates once every 24 hours
2022-02-21 14:48:59 +09:00
nymkappa
cc2890fd60
Added hashrate chart
2022-02-21 14:48:58 +09:00
nymkappa
5a6f9269b1
Generate daily average hashrate data
2022-02-21 14:48:57 +09:00
Antoni Spaanderman
cfaf8b037a
Merge branch 'master' into regtest-1
2022-02-17 16:05:22 +01:00
wiz
69fb310bec
Merge branch 'master' into feature/truncate-blocks-schema-change
2022-02-17 11:18:54 +00:00
nymkappa
94decf7d76
Reverts part of 6f25ecd98d9fdf1079dd550ecde4162ebe8d62d5
2022-02-17 18:08:00 +09:00
nymkappa
2add7fe7f4
Database schema version 6 truncate the blocks table
2022-02-17 18:07:59 +09:00
nymkappa
c0082547c8
When blocks need re-indexing, truncate the table
2022-02-17 18:02:55 +09:00
nymkappa
ad73e14db9
Add difficulty chart timespan selection
2022-02-17 09:41:05 +09:00
nymkappa
09f8490601
Create difficulty chart component
2022-02-16 21:20:28 +09:00
nymkappa
11d771e477
Cleanup blocks/pools fields data type - Index more block data
2022-02-16 15:22:55 +09:00
nymkappa
7acc0b17af
Merge branch 'master' into feature/pool-stats-page
2022-02-15 20:42:06 +09:00
nymkappa
de276c81e0
Provide a way to completely disable block indexing and mining menu
2022-02-15 19:51:26 +09:00
nymkappa
9ed500fe96
Don't wait for 100% mempool sync before starting block indexing
2022-02-14 17:57:55 +09:00
nymkappa
61f15a1c86
Revert "Merge pull request #1240 from nymkappa/feature/mempool-sync-threshold"
...
This reverts commit 2f921f4cc73994cc9ea9c317c8897de0d1881340, reversing
changes made to 877be47e5be03e31b25cc12fbe2ee45be881e5d8.
2022-02-14 17:57:03 +09:00
nymkappa
690f33843c
Fix block link in pool page - Click on chart slice open pool page
2022-02-14 14:08:33 +09:00
nymkappa
e3e3e9f02e
Mining pool detail page draft PoC
2022-02-14 14:08:30 +09:00
nymkappa
6f18a5f1b6
Added mining/pool/:poolId
and mining/pool/:poolId/:interval
APIs
2022-02-14 14:08:10 +09:00
Antoni Spaanderman
8902107663
implement /api/mempool
2022-02-13 13:52:04 +01:00
Antoni Spaanderman
44173ad5b6
Merge branch 'master' into regtest-1
2022-02-12 12:28:37 +01:00
nymkappa
06833264ff
Remove fields that won't be used in the frontend for now
2022-02-12 20:16:51 +09:00
nymkappa
8e2f7ac91f
Improve block indexing logging
2022-02-10 23:02:12 +09:00
nymkappa
a79609ff5c
Added /api/v1/blocksExtras endpoint
2022-02-10 22:11:10 +09:00
nymkappa
991c964766
Consider we're synced with the mempool if we cached 99% of pending txs
2022-02-10 19:19:54 +09:00
Antoni Spaanderman
47628303e3
Merge branch 'master' into regtest-1
2022-02-09 10:42:23 +01:00
nymkappa
c883f7803e
Remove debug return which break the UX the first time we open mempool
2022-02-08 11:20:19 +09:00
wiz
d4cb6cd445
Merge branch 'master' into fetch_conversion_rates_over_tor
2022-02-06 07:53:59 +00:00
Felipe Knorr Kuhn
975ec64054
Change fiat conversion logs to DEBUG
2022-02-05 15:38:03 -08:00
Felipe Knorr Kuhn
ff20316d2e
Rename PRICENODE to PRICE_DATA_SERVER
2022-02-05 07:58:35 -08:00
Felipe Knorr Kuhn
78090a9676
Make the Currency Conversion Service URLs configurable and log when queried
2022-02-04 22:48:16 -08:00
Antoni Spaanderman
00f511cec0
Merge branch 'master' into regtest-1
...
for cla bot
2022-02-04 12:34:42 +01:00
nymkappa
835ccce5b6
Renamed extra
to extras
2022-02-04 19:28:00 +09:00
Felipe Knorr Kuhn
e6a318d310
Query conversion rates service over clearnet or Tor with mempool User-Agent
2022-02-03 23:23:57 -08:00
nymkappa
a49cc9a2fa
Move our custom fields to a BlockExtension sub object of the IEsploraApi.Block interface
2022-02-04 12:51:45 +09:00
softsimon
63fd1ec639
Merge branch 'master' into genesis-outspend
2022-02-03 13:48:19 +04:00
nymkappa
e3696bca61
Fixes post rebase
2022-01-28 15:01:24 +09:00
nymkappa
6e61de3a96
Small improvements on the mining page UX
...
- INDEXING_BLOCKS_AMOUNT = 0 disable indexing, INDEXING_BLOCKS_AMOUNT = -1 indexes everything
- Show only available timespan in the mining page according to available datas
- Change default INDEXING_BLOCKS_AMOUNT to 1100
Don't use unfiltered mysql user input
Enable http cache header for mining pools (1 min)
2022-01-28 15:01:24 +09:00
nymkappa
2c31fe6328
Move block indexing start logic in blocks.ts
2022-01-28 15:01:23 +09:00
nymkappa
7188d0d55d
Added MEMPOOL.INDEXING_BLOCKS_AMOUNT in the config (default 432 blocks)
2022-01-28 15:01:23 +09:00
nymkappa
ae379f1af4
Wrap block indexing into a try/catch since we don't use async when calling that function
2022-01-28 15:01:22 +09:00